(django22-56) C:\Users\86199\Desktop\MySql>pip Script file 'C:\Users\86199\miniconda3\envs\django22-56\pip-script.py' is not present.
时间: 2023-12-09 14:36:47 浏览: 34
这个问题是因为在执行pip命令时,找不到对应的pip-script.py文件。你可以尝试以下方法解决这个问题:
1. 检查你的miniconda3环境是否正确安装。可以通过运行`conda info`命令查看已安装的环境列表。
2. 如果miniconda3环境没有安装或者安装不正确,可以尝试重新安装miniconda3并创建一个新的环境。
3. 如果miniconda3环境已经正确安装,但仍然出现这个问题,可以尝试使用`python -m pip`命令代替`pip`命令。例如:
```
python -m pip install package_name
```
相关问题
C:\Users\dusk>django-admin --version 'django-admin' 不是内部或外部命令,也不是可运行的程序 或批处理文件。
你遇到的错误是因为系统无法找到名为'django-admin'的命令。这通常是因为Django没有正确安装或者没有将其添加到系统的环境变量中。
要解决这个问题,你可以按照以下步骤进行操作:
1. 确保你已经正确安装了Django。你可以在命令行中运行`pip show django`来检查Django是否已经安装。
2. 如果Django没有安装,你可以使用以下命令来安装它:`pip install django`。
3. 如果Django已经安装,但仍然无法找到'django-admin'命令,那么可能是因为它没有添加到系统的环境变量中。你可以手动将Django的安装路径添加到环境变量中。
- 首先,找到Django的安装路径。你可以在命令行中运行`pip show django`,然后查找`Location`字段,该字段显示了Django的安装路径。
- 接下来,打开控制面板并搜索"环境变量"。
- 在系统属性对话框中,点击"环境变量"按钮。
- 在"系统变量"部分,找到名为"Path"的变量,并点击"编辑"按钮。
- 在编辑环境变量对话框中,点击"新建"按钮,并将Django的安装路径添加到新建的条目中。
- 点击"确定"保存更改。
4. 现在,重新打开命令行窗口,并再次运行`django-admin --version`命令,应该可以正常显示Django的版本号了。
希望这些步骤能够帮助你解决问题!如果你还有其他问题,请随时提问。
Watching for file changes with StatReloader Exception in thread django-main-thread: Traceback (most recent call last):
这个异常通常是由于在 Django 项目中使用了 `--noreload` 参数启动服务器,而同时又使用了 `watchdog` 等工具监听文件变化,导致了冲突。如果你使用的是 `runserver` 命令启动 Django 服务器,可以尝试去掉 `--noreload` 参数。如果你需要在启动服务器时关闭自动重载功能,可以使用以下命令启动服务器:
```
python manage.py runserver --noreload
```
另外,如果你使用的是 PyCharm 开发工具,可以在 `Run` 配置中去掉 `--noreload` 参数。具体方法是:
1. 点击菜单栏中的 `Run` -> `Edit Configurations`;
2. 在弹出的窗口中找到你的 Django 项目配置;
3. 在右侧的 `Script parameters` 中去掉 `--noreload` 参数;
4. 点击 `OK` 按钮保存配置。
这样就可以避免 `watchdog` 和 Django 自带的重载机制之间的冲突了。